
Why Protein Matters: The Building Blocks of Health
Protein is the cornerstone of our bodies, playing crucial roles in constructing and repairing tissues, producing enzymes, hormones, and supporting immune functions. For Salt Lake City residents looking to enhance their overall health, understanding the importance of protein is vital. This essential nutrient contributes not only to muscle growth but also aids in weight management and keeps you feeling satiated, which can be particularly beneficial for those engaged in active lifestyle pursuits.

The Practical Side: Tips for Incorporating Protein
To seamlessly increase your protein intake, consider these practical tips:
Add beans and legumes: These are not only packed with protein but also provide fiber, which aids digestion.
Opt for lean meats: Look for skinless chicken or turkey, which are both high in protein and low in bad fats.
Incorporate fish: Favorites like salmon and tuna are excellent sources of healthy fats and protein.
Explore plant-based sources: Options such as tofu, tempeh, and quinoa can greatly enrich your diet.
There’s immense value in diversifying your protein sources to keep meals exciting and nutritious.
Hydration and Sleep: Your Allies in Health
As you ramp up protein intake, don't forget the importance of hydration and sleep in your wellness routine. Increased protein can place added stress on the kidneys; staying well-hydrated helps facilitate kidney function. Coupled with adequate sleep, you set the stage for optimal recovery and muscle repair, ensuring that any changes you make positively impact your lifestyle.
